Abstract
An improved orientation system includes a lens pre-distorting an image generated by imaging apparatus such that a non-linearity, the degree of which is dependent on the off-axis distance of an imaged object, is generated so as to increase the strength of a signal indicating said non-linearity.

5. A method of determining orientation relative to a remote object, the method comprising the steps of:
-
receiving an image of the remote object;
producing a non-linearity in the received image, the degree of non-linearity being dependent on the distance of the remote object from a central axis;
producing an image of the remote object, the image including the introduced non-linearity;
processing the produced image by using the non-linearity in the image to determine orientation. - View Dependent Claims (6, 7, 8)
